Perennials - A

Sort By
£7.99
£7.99
£7.99
£7.99
£7.95
£6.99
£7.99
£6.95
£7.99
£7.99
£9.99
£6.95
£9.99
Special Price £7.99 Regular Price £12.99
Special Price £7.99 Regular Price £12.99
£7.99
£7.95
£7.99
£7.99
£7.99
£7.99
£7.99
£7.99
£12.99
£7.99
£7.95
£59.99
Special Price £29.99 Regular Price £59.99
£17.97
£59.99
£59.99
£15.99
£15.99
£26.95
£7.95
£8.99